What is React Native?

React Native is a dynamic framework for cross-platform development. Facebook crafted React Native. It is used in developing mobile applications leveraging JavaScript language. It enables the crafting of applications for both iOS and Android utilizing a single codebase. It predominantly uses the same design as React.

What is Flutter?

Flutter is an interface developing tool that leverages the Dart programming language. It is a precise Google user interface and open-source framework. It specifically targets web, desktop, and mobile platforms from a single codebase. Furthermore, it enables its own Dart native compiler to build hardware-optimized applications for the ARM architecture.

Flutter has been frequently upgraded, and Google has been releasing its fresh versions. Its latest version is 2.2.0, which was publicized in Google I / O in May 2021.

1) Performance level comparison

The variance between the performances of React Native and Flutter is pretty controversial. Let’s discuss how both of them stand out concerning performance levels.

How is React Native better with respect to performance?

React Native has slightly lesser performance levels related to Flutter. This scenario is since the JavaScript connection is leveraged to interconnect amongst native modules. For every interval, the frames that get dropped in a React Native’s application are more compared to Flutter.

In some scenarios, the apps take more time to enable programs, making them stammer. You can enhance your application’s performance levels by leveraging 3rd party libraries that optimize bytecodes. Many professionals use elements such as Slowlog to help set performance timers that can monitor performance challenges and better solve them.

How is Flutter better with respect to performance?

Flutter apps are more efficient as matched to React Native. It does not need a connection to interconnect amongst the native modules. It possesses the default accessibility of native elements and components. The performance levels of apps built with Flutter are better, and the time is taken to enable every frame takes a lesser stretch than React Native.

2) App architecture comparison

React Native and Flutter both provide multiple architectural gains to app developers. Let us discuss them in more detail.

App Architecture backed by React Native

React Native holds a connection among the Native and JavaScript thread. The JavaScript code interconnects with the precise Native API and the platform as per this feature. Across iOS, React Native leverages JavaScriptCore distinctly to operate all codes.

React Native packages the JavaScriptCore within the app in the Android platform. Whereas this might boost the native features and functionality, it even amplifies the application size, leading to performance challenges.

App Architecture backed by Flutter

Flutter’s architecture is precisely layered. The hierarchy of a straightforward app developed on this framework initiates with top-level root functions. It is enabled by widgets that engage with the platform and enabling layers. Just outside the rendering layer is the explicit animation gestures that transmit API calls to the groundwork of the app.

If you want to detach the presentation layer from business logic, you can reflect the enablement of Flutter BLoC. This architecture makes it simpler for professional and junior-level programmers to build complicated apps with small elements and straightforward components.

4) Testing comparison

Sustaining the seamless functioning of precise code with nominal time and effort is one of the principal objectives of development. Let us explore React Native and Flutter apps, to know which are simpler to test.

How simpler is it to test React Native applications?

React Native claims of no authorized backing for UI and Integration testing. There are some unit-level testing frameworks accessible to test React Native applications. Most of the time, programmers have to opt for 3rd party tools to enable builds, further testing, and release automation.

The complete framework doesn’t provide automated steps to enable the iOS applications to App Store. It recommends programmers state the manual procedure of deploying the applications using Xcode.

How simpler is it to test a Flutter application?

Flutter provides support for automated testing and works with a dart. It offers multiple testing functionalities to test applications. It also provides comprehensive documentation correlated to it. Flutter with precise documentation helps release Android and iOS applications directly on the Play Store and App Store correspondingly.

9) Application and team size comparison

React Native can reiterate apps quicker and at a lesser size being better than Flutter. Furthermore, by facilitating Proguard and other essential elements, you can further trim down the size through the auto-generating split builds for exterior and native libraries.

On the other hand, the size of these apps in Flutter depends on the Virtual Machine of Dart and the C/C++ engine. Nevertheless, Flutter can self-contain codes and resources to evade size apprehensions.

10) Learning curve comparison

Learning React Native is significantly straightforward for those who have developed apps utilizing JavaScript. React Native offers numerous libraries, documents, and tutorials that enhance the overall learning curve.

On the other hand, creating code with Dart might be slightly uncommon, but that’s what makes development with Flutter simpler. With respect to documentation, Flutter is better than React Native.
